Mr. Shubham Saurabh

Shubham Saurabh is a Communication Designer and educator with over eight years of experience in academia. He completed his Bachelor of Design from MIT Institute of Design, Pune (2018). His practice is deeply rooted in the belief that complex ideas, data, and emotions can be distilled into simple, powerful visual forms—whether through symbols, maps, or graphic systems. His teaching spans a wide range of subjects, including Branding, Typography, Illustration, Advertising & Storytelling, Semiotics, Editorial Design, Design Projects, and Visual Thinking.

He views teaching as a form of performance art, where engagement, curiosity, and energy are as important as content. His classrooms are designed to be dynamic, interactive, and thought-provoking, encouraging students to question, explore, and discover their own visual voice. Visual Thinking remains one of his core areas of interest. He has extensively developed tools and activity-based learning methods—particularly inspired by the concept of Pareidolia—to stimulate right-brain thinking and enhance creative perception among students.

Alongside visual skills, Shubham emphasizes the importance of human psychology in design education. He encourages a research-driven approach that focuses on understanding user behavior, needs, and desires as the foundation for meaningful design solutions. He strongly believes that design begins with keen observation and the deconstruction of everyday, seemingly mundane experiences.
